Difference Between Steel Casting and Iron Casting

Steel casting and iron casting are both widely used in industrial manufacturing, but they serve different purposes based on mechanical requirements. Steel castings offer higher tensile strength, better impact resistance, and superior weldability compared to iron castings.

Iron castings — including grey iron and ductile iron — are cost-effective for applications requiring good compressive strength and vibration damping, such as engine blocks and machine bases. However, for critical high-pressure, high-temperature applications like valve bodies, pump casings, and pressure vessels, steel casting is the preferred choice.

Steel castings can be heat-treated to achieve specific hardness and toughness levels, whereas iron castings have limited heat treatment options. For industries like oil & gas, power generation and mining, steel casting provides the reliability and longevity that iron simply cannot match.

Q.What is alloy steel casting?

Alloy steel casting involves adding elements like chromium, nickel, or molybdenum to carbon steel during the melting process. This creates castings with enhanced properties such as higher strength, wear resistance, and heat resistance for demanding industrial use.
